Udp-alpha-d-n-acetylgalactosamine, disodium salt is a donor substrate for N-acetylgalactosaminyltransferases. Udp-alpha-d-n-acetylgalactosamine, disodium salt is useful in the synthesis of aryl azide derivatives that can be employed in affinity labeling of glycosyltransferases and UDP-HexNAc pyrophosphorylase. Adenosine is a nucleoside composed of a molecule of adenine attached to a ribose sugar molecule (ribofuranose) moiety via a beta-N9-glycosidic bond. Adenosine works in the energy transfer-as adenosine triphosphate (ATP) and adenosine diphosphate (ADP)-as well as in signal transduction as cyclic adenosine monophosphate, cAMP. N2-Isobutyrylguanosine is a synthetic nucleoside analog. N-Isobutyrylguanosine can be used in the syntehsis of 2'-O-(o-nitrobenzyl)-3'-thioguanosine phosphoramidite which is then used to form oligonucleotides, substrates for probing the mechanism of RNA catalysis.
